Hur man bygger en app som kommunicerar med bluetooth-Quora

vad sägs om att läsa min IoT M2M kokbok? Byt bara ut mobilmodulen till en Bluetooth Low Energy-modul. Om du vill kan jag hjälpa till med inexpenive BLE moduler och GPS-moduler.

Exerpt av IoT M2M kokbok: http:// www. gsm-modem. de / M2M / m2m_iot_cookbook/

Innehållsförteckning
1 Varför skrev jag IoT / M2M-kokboken? 5
2 grundläggande överväganden innan du startar IoT / M2M-projektet 7
3 certifieringar och godkännanden 7
3.1 exempel på Radiogodkännanden i EU och USA 7
3.2 exempel på Radiogodkännanden i USA och Kanada (PTCRB) 8
3.3 exempel på bilrelaterade godkännanden i Europa 9
3.4 Sar – specifik absorptionshastighet 10
4 cellulär datakommunikation (GPRS, USSD, SMS, CSD, DTMF) 11
4.1 röstkommunikation 11
4.2 Modem / akustisk koppling / kryptering 11
4.3 DTMF (Dubbel ton Multi frekvens) 12
4.4 GPRS (allmän packade radiotjänst) 12
4.5 SMS 12
4.6 USSD (ostrukturerade kompletterande servicedata) 13
4.7 jämförelse av strömförbrukning (SMS, USSD och GPRS) 14
4.8 CSD (kretskopplad Data) 15
5 Matningsspänning 15
5.1 ström på timing och väntan 16
5.2 Cellmodul i energisparläge 16
5.3 internt motstånd hos batterier och linjära spänningstransformatorer 16
5.4 omkopplat läge spänningsregulator 18
5.5 simulering av en omkopplad spänningsregulator strömförsörjning med Lt Spice 18
5.6 kondensatorer vid strömförsörjning och cellulär modul 20
5.7 Matningsspänning för GNSS-antenn 20
6 antenner för IoT / M2M-enheter 20
6.1 monopole-och dipolantenner 20
6.2 Är du säker på att ingenting kommer att störa din inbäddade antenn? 21
6.3 varför har inbyggda chip-eller patchantenner olika resonansfrekvenser? 22
6.4 hur kommer jordplanet att påverka din inbyggda antenn? 22
6.5 hur du ansluter din inbyggda antenn med din trådlösa modul 24
6.6 hur man utformar en antennmatchningskrets 26
6.7 gratis programvara för att generera en matchande krets automatiskt 27
6.8 hur man växlar mellan en intern och extern mobil-eller GNSS-antenn billigt 27
6.9 vilken GPS-antenn ska användas för en spårningsenhet? 28
6.10 vilken inbyggd antenn att välja för en Bluetooth / GNSS-applikation? 29
6.11 Dos och inte göra under inbäddad antenndesign 32
6.12 exempel: inbäddad PCB – antenn inuti en automat 33
6.13 exempel: inbäddade antenner vid Telematisk enhet GPSauge in1 v.2 av GPSoverIP 34
7 simulering av en inbäddad GSM PCB-spårantenn 34
7.1 Definition av antennsimuleringsprojektet 34
7.2 beskrivning av den inverterade F antenn 35
7.3 3D-modell av simuleringen 36
7.4 optimering-bestämning av Antennform 37
7.5 typiska krav för en quad band GSM-antenn 37
7.6 riktningsegenskaper hos antennen för två GSM-frekvenser 39
7.7 påverkan av huset på antennegenskaper 41
7.8 påverkan av jordplanet på antennegenskaper 42
7.9 optimering av den simulerade antennen med matchande krets 43
7.10 design i den simulerade antennen till en speciell GSM / GPS-tracker 44
8 Komponenter runt den cellulära modulen 45
8.1 SIM-kort 45
8.2 SIM-kort prenumeration 46
8.3 låg ESR kondensator 46
8.4 ESD skydd 47
8.5 högtalare och mikrofon 47
8.6 Firmware uppdatering för den slutliga PCB 47
9 exempel på misstag och fel under M2M utveckling 48
9.1 avstängning Återställ 48
9.2 SMS fel 48
9.3 CSD fel 49
9.4 IP-anslutning fel 49
9.5 Analysys av de flesta Design misstag i en M2M design 49
9.6 analys av misstag av en PCB-spårantenn för GSM 51
9.7 analys av en GSM-chipantenn på ett litet jordplan 52
9.8 analys av en schweizisk GSM-klocka 53
9.9 analys av inbäddad LTE-antenn i detalj 53
10 Strålningsbrus, maximal falsk antennstrålning 54
10.1 Antennstrålning kontra strålningsbrus 54
10.2 Ledande brus 56
10.3 Ledande brus transformerat till utstrålat brus 56
10.4 utstrålat brus transformerat till ledande brus 56
10.5 förebyggande mot utstrålat brus 57
11 Hur man använder en vektor nätverksanalysator för IoT M2M utveckling 58
11.1 snabbstartguide vektoranalysator minivna Tiny 60
11.2 förklaring S11, VSWR, returförlust, reflektionskoefficient och antennbandbredd 62
11.3 avslöjar sanningen – fyra cellulära antenner testade med MiniVNA 64
11.4 en jämförelse av tre vektor nätverksanalysatorer 71
12 testa din M2M enhet 76
12.1 TX effekt toppar av cellulär modul testläge 76
12.2 Pseudo belastning av 2 ampere topp belastning med self-made funktion generator 77
12.3 TX effekt toppar med en GSM-testare 78
12.4 testning av känsligheten 78
12.5 testning utstrålad TX Power 78
12.6 Var kan du köpa en billig cellulär tester? 78
12.7 exempel på en mätrapport från GSM-testutrustning 79
12.8 rippel och toppspänning – synlig på GSM – testutrustning 83
12.9 hur man testar en UMTS-Modul på främmande band 84
12.10 testning med UMTS-testare 84
12.11 hur man testar en LTE-modul på utländska band 86
12.12 potentiella svårigheter med LTE-moduler över hela världen 86
12.13 testning av GNSS-modulen 87
12.14 mätning av den cellulära antennen i 3D 87
12.15 sammanfattning av testning 88
13 AT-kommandon 88
13.1 AT-kommandon under strömmen på din cellulära modul utvärdering kit 88
13.2 ”Hello world” för GSM-AT-kommandon för att skicka ett sms 89
13.3 AT-kommandon och logiska loopar för att ställa in en kommunikationskanal 90
14 projektbeskrivningar av IoT M2M-enheter 91
14.1 Projektbeskrivning av en långsiktig spårningsenhet 91
14.2 Projektbeskrivning av en flexibel spårningsenhet för sedlar 92
15 Tack 94
1 Varför skrev jag IoT / M2M-kokboken?
jag har arbetat i den trådlösa M2M-industrin i mer än ett kvarts sekel. För tjugofem år sedan hade vi inte ens ett ord för ”M2M” eller ”IoT”. Vi utvecklade maskin till maskinenheter utan att veta att årtionden senare skulle dessa skapelser kallas ”M2M-enheter”. För tjugofem år sedan fanns inte GSM-nätverket för trådlös datakommunikation. Jag tog mina första steg i trådlös datakommunikation med Frequency Shift Keying (FSK) på privata mobilradio (PMR). På PMRs uppnådde vi kommunikationshastigheter på 3600 bitar per sekund. Lite senare började vi använda offentliga analoga trunkerade radioapparater. Dessa trunked radiosystem tillhandahöll lokala markbundna trådlösa nätverk på FSK. För flera år sedan togs det sista offentliga analoga trunkade radionätet i Tyskland ur drift. GSM hoppade in med sin Short Message Service (SMS) och Circuit Switched Data (CSD). CSD gav oss 9600 bitar per sekund. Vi kan använda SMS och CSD för enkel landsomfattande datakommunikation. Senare erbjöd GSM-roaming oss världsomspännande datakommunikation. Idag fasas GSM / GPRS gradvis ut och ersätts av 3G-och 4G-teknik.
i USA accepterar mobiloperatören vid&t inte längre nya M2M-applikationer på GSM/GPRS. Vid& t accepterar endast applikationer på 3G och 4G (UMTS, HSPA, LTE). Vissa människor försöker skilja mellan M2M och IoT. Kalla det IoT eller M2M-det spelar ingen roll. Applikationer för IoT eller M2M använder ofta samma trådlösa teknik. IoT är paraplybegreppet för ett antal delmängder av trådlös datakommunikation. M2M är en av dessa delmängder och kanske en av de äldsta. En annan delmängd av IoT kallas Industri 4.0 eller Industrial Internet of Things (IIoT). Vänta bara ett tag och en ny buzzvärld kommer alltid att komma upp.
denna IoT / M2M-kokbok beskriver hur man utvecklar en spårningsenhet baserad på cellulära och GNSS-moduler. Du kan skapa en telemetrisk enhet genom att ignorera GNSS-aspekten. Typiska enheter utan GNSS inkluderar cellulära routrar med Ethernet-portar eller en cellulär till Wi-Fi-bro. Ändå använder navigationssystemet för lastbilar som beskrivs i denna bok redan sex olika trådlösa tekniker (2g, 3g, GNSS, Classic Bluetooth, Bluetooth Low Energy och NFC) med fem olika antenner inom ett hölje.
mobilnät för GSM, HSPA och LTE är de populära trådlösa Wide Area Networks (WWAN). Men i vissa regioner har vi WWAN över CDMA och WiMAX.
ibland är det inte lätt att komma med det lämpliga engelska ordet för termerna i den här boken. Det vanliga ordet för SMS i Storbritannien är ”textmeddelande”. I den här boken kommer vi konsekvent att använda termen”SMS”. Ett förbetalt SIM-kort i Storbritannien kallas ett ”Pay as you go SIM-kort”. Jag brukar använda de vanliga orden som anges av ETSI – jag kallar det ett förbetalt SIM-kort. Om jag använder termen ”GSM-modul” kommer det också att täcka 3G-och 4G-moduler, eftersom nedgången av UMTS, HSPA och LTE fortfarande är 2G (GSM/GPRS). GPS är i grunden en felaktig term. Global Positioning System (GPS) är bara en av flera globala Navigationssatellitsystem (GNSS) som ger den funktionalitet vi kallar ”GPS”. Vi kan för närvarande komma åt den ryska GNSS som heter Glonass. Den kinesiska GNSS kallas Beidou. Vid någon tidpunkt kommer vi att kunna komma åt den europeiska GNSS som heter Galileo.
IoT / M2M-kokboken är avsedd att hjälpa utvecklare av trådlösa applikationer att spara lite tid och kanske ge några inspirerande ideer. Det är en bok för beslutsfattare och sammanfattar den kollektiva upplevelsen över mina olika jobb. Genom att leda teamet av utvecklare som krävs för att designa en mobil GSM/GPS-spårningsenhet lärde jag mig att tänka som en utvecklare av en IoT / M2M-enhet. I över femton års arbete med tillverkning och distribution har jag upprepade gånger gett samma tips och rekommendationer till utvecklare av trådlösa applikationer. Ursprunget till denna bok var en 14-sidig ansökningsanteckning skriven i juli 2010. I maj 2012 fattade jag beslutet att dokumentera historien som jag levererar varje vecka till kunder i en bok. Målet med denna bok är att vägleda utvecklare från konceptstadiet av en IoT / M2M-enhet hela vägen till den slutliga massproducerade produkten. Denna bok kommer inte att ge inledande detaljer som hur en inverterad f-antenn fungerar. För att förklara dessa begrepp kommer jag att ge länkar till relevant stödjande information. I vilket fall som helst kommer den här boken att ge dig information som ofta utelämnas i den officiella radiomodulen och antenntillverkarnas dokumentation. Denna bok visar en inverterad f PCB antenn för GSM i detalj. Det förklarar hur man redesignar det med din egen PCB och hur man inkapslar hela designen i epoxiharts. Det förklarar också hur man integrerar en chip-eller PCB-antenn med koaxialkabel.
vissa strömförsörjningskoncept inklusive LT Spice-moduler för DC/DC-regulatorer och lastgenerator för 2 Ampere toppströmmar ingår också i boken. Det bör noteras att avstängningsåterställningen fortfarande är huvudfelet i mönster med cellulära moduler.
jag hoppas att du kommer att njuta av att läsa boken och jag hoppas att det kommer att spara lite tid också.
om du är intresserad av att få en kopia av IoT / M2M-kokboken, tveka inte att skicka ett mail till Harald.naumann (at)gsm – modem. de

Leave a Reply

Din e-postadress kommer inte publiceras.